首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用Swing Timer暂时隐藏通知

Swing Timer是Java Swing库中的一个类,用于创建定时器任务。它允许开发人员在指定的时间间隔内执行特定的操作或代码块。通过使用Swing Timer,可以实现暂时隐藏通知的功能。

在实现暂时隐藏通知的过程中,可以使用Swing Timer来设置一个定时器,当定时器触发时,执行隐藏通知的操作。具体步骤如下:

  1. 导入Swing Timer类:import javax.swing.Timer;
  2. 创建一个Swing Timer对象,并指定定时器的延迟时间(以毫秒为单位)和一个ActionListener监听器:int delay = 5000; // 延迟时间为5秒 ActionListener taskPerformer = new ActionListener() { public void actionPerformed(ActionEvent evt) { // 执行隐藏通知的操作 } }; Timer timer = new Timer(delay, taskPerformer);
  3. 启动定时器:timer.start();

通过以上步骤,当定时器达到指定的延迟时间时,ActionListener监听器中的代码将被执行,从而实现隐藏通知的功能。

Swing Timer的优势在于它是Java Swing库的一部分,因此可以方便地与其他Swing组件和功能集成。它提供了简单易用的API,使得开发人员可以轻松地实现定时任务。

使用Swing Timer暂时隐藏通知的应用场景包括但不限于:

  • 在图形界面应用程序中,当用户收到通知消息时,可以通过定时器自动隐藏通知,以避免干扰用户的操作。
  • 在实时监控系统中,当某个事件发生时,可以通过定时器自动隐藏相关的通知信息,以保持界面的整洁和清晰。

腾讯云提供了丰富的云计算产品和服务,其中与Swing Timer相关的产品可能包括云服务器(CVM)、云函数(SCF)等。您可以通过访问腾讯云官方网站或咨询腾讯云客服,了解更多关于这些产品的详细信息和使用指南。

注意:本回答仅供参考,具体的产品推荐和链接地址可能需要根据实际情况和需求进行选择和查询。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券